About MediaCorp / MediaCorp Advertising (Shanghai) Co., Ltd
MediaCorp (新传媒集团) is Singapore's leading media company with the most complete range of platforms, spanning television, radio, newspapers, magazines, movies and digital media.
It pioneered the development of Singapore's broadcasting industry, hitting the radio airwaves in 1936 and beaming the first TV pictures in 1963. Today, MediaCorp has over 55 products in four languages (English, Mandarin, Malay and Tamil), reaching out to majority of Singapore adults each week.
Winner of numerous international awards and accolades including Asia Television's Broadcaster of the Year, MediaCorp's vision is to become Asia's top media company, delivering valued content to the world.
MediaCorp Advertising (Shanghai) Co.,Ltd (新狮城广告(上海)有限公司) was established in 2007 and is a wholly-owned subsidiary of MediaCorp with its office in Shanghai. Its establishment is to bring closer communication and relationship with customers. With strong MediaCorp’s support, experience and resources, MediaCorp Advertising can provide the following services to Chinese customers:
